AI & Automation

How to Implement AI Chatbots: A Complete Implementation Guide

By ImpacterAGI Team3 min read445 words

# How to Implement AI Chatbots: A Complete Implementation Guide

Implementing AI chatbots has become essential for modern businesses looking to enhance customer service and streamline operations. With 67% of consumers worldwide using chatbots for customer support, understanding how to implement these digital assistants effectively is crucial for staying competitive.

Understanding AI Chatbot Basics

Before implementing AI chatbots, it's important to understand their core components:

  • Natural Language Processing (NLP)
  • Machine Learning algorithms
  • Dialog management systems
  • Integration capabilities
  • Analytics and reporting tools

Planning Your AI Chatbot Implementation

1. Define Clear Objectives

* Identify specific business problems to solve * Set measurable goals (e.g., 30% reduction in support tickets) * Determine success metrics * Outline expected ROI

2. Choose the Right Type of Chatbot

* Rule-based chatbots - for simple, structured interactions * AI-powered chatbots - for complex, natural conversations * Hybrid solutions - combining both approaches

Implementation Steps

1. Select Your Technology Stack

Consider these essential components:

* NLP framework * Development platform * Hosting solution * Integration tools * Security measures

2. Design Conversation Flows

* Map user journeys * Create dialogue scripts * Define fallback responses * Plan escalation paths to human agents

3. Train Your AI Chatbot

  • Gather relevant training data
  • Clean and prepare datasets
  • Train the model
  • Test and validate responses
  • Implement continuous learning

Best Practices for Implementation

* Start small and scale gradually * Focus on common use cases first * Maintain a consistent brand voice * Include clear human handoff options * Regularly update and optimize responses

Integration and Testing

Technical Integration

  • API setup and configuration
  • Database connections
  • Third-party service integration
  • Security protocol implementation

Testing Protocol

* Unit testing of individual components * Integration testing across systems * User acceptance testing * Performance testing under load * Security testing

Measuring Success

Monitor these key metrics:

* Conversation completion rate * User satisfaction scores * Resolution time * Handling capacity * Cost per interaction

Common Implementation Challenges

* Limited training data * Integration complexity * User adoption resistance * Maintenance requirements * Performance optimization

Ensuring Long-term Success

* Regular performance reviews * Continuous training and updates * User feedback incorporation * Analytics-driven improvements * Team training and support

Conclusion

Implementing AI chatbots requires careful planning, proper execution, and ongoing optimization. By following this comprehensive guide, you can successfully deploy a chatbot that enhances customer experience and drives business efficiency. Ready to implement your own AI chatbot solution? Contact ImpacterAGI for expert guidance and support in bringing your chatbot vision to life.

#ai chatbots#chatbot implementation#conversational ai#business automation#customer service

Ready to Automate Your Business?

PersuadioAI handles your calls, emails, CRM, and more — so you can focus on growing your business.

Start Free — 100 Credits ⚡